New York Yankees take game 1 ALDS over the Cleveland Guardians

 

The New York Yankees defeated the Cleveland Guardians on Tuesday in Game 1 of the ALDS.  The game took place at Yankee Stadium in the Bronx, New York and the final score was 4-1.  Gerrit Cole started for the Yankees and he pitched very well.  The Yankees bullpen was good and Anthony Rizzo and Harrison Bader each hit a homerun to power the offense. 

Cole pitched 6 1/3 innings giving up four hits and a run with a walk and eight strikeouts.  Cole picked up the win, Jonathan Loaisiga pitched 2/3 of an inning giving up two hits, Wandy Peralta pitched 1 1/3 innings and he struck out one and Clay Holmes pitched to two batters retiring them both. 

Cal Quantrill started for the Guardians and he pitched five innings giving up four hits and four runs with three being earned.  He walked three and struck out five and lost the game.  Trevor Stephan pitched an inning with a strikeout, Enyel De Los Santos pitched an inning giving up a hit and James Karinchak pitched a perfect inning with a strikeout. 

Aaron Judge drew a walk, Rizzo had a hit and two RBI and Giancarlo Stanton drew a walk.  Josh Donaldson had two hits and drew a walk, Isiah Kiner-Falefa had a hit and Jose Trevino had an RBI.  Bader had a hit and an RBI, Bader and Rizzo each hit a homerun and the Yankees were 1-2 with runners in scoring position and left one man on base.  Judge had a stolen base and Kiner-Falefa committed an error. 

Steven Kwan had two hits and an RBI, Jose Ramirez had two hits and drew a walk and Andres Gimenez had a hit.  Myles Straw had a hit, Gimenez and Ramirez each hit a double and Kwan hit a homerun.  The Guardians were 0-8 with runners in scoring position and left eight men on base.  Rosario had a stolen base, Gonzalez and Hedges each committed an error.  Gonzalez had an outfield assist. 

In the third Kwan hit a solo homerun giving the Guardians a 1-0 lead.  In the bottom of the third Bader hit a solo homerun tying the game at one.  In the bottom of the fifth Trevino hit a sac fly giving the Yankees a 2-1 lead.  In the bottom of the sixth Rizzo hit a two-run homerun extending the Yankees lead to 4-1 and that would be the final score.  The two teams will play game two of their playoff series on Thursday night.
